Timeless Wisdom: Quotes to Ignite Your Inner Fire

Okay, let’s get to the good stuff – the actual quotes! Here are some timeless pieces of wisdom that can help ignite your inner fire and get you back on your feet. First up, we have the classic: “This too shall pass.” This quote is a powerful reminder that no matter how difficult the situation, it won't last forever. It’s a comforting thought when you’re in the thick of things, struggling with challenges or feeling overwhelmed. It’s a gentle nudge to remember that life is full of ups and downs, and the downs are just temporary phases. It’s like a mantra that helps you maintain perspective and avoid getting bogged down in the negativity of the moment. Another great one is: “The only way to do great work is to love what you do.” This quote, often attributed to Steve Jobs, is a powerful motivator when you're feeling uninspired or stuck in a rut. It reminds you to reconnect with your passions and find joy in your work, whatever that may be. When you love what you do, the challenges become less daunting and the rewards become even sweeter. It’s a reminder that your work should be a reflection of your values and interests, not just a means to an end. Then there’s: “Believe you can and you’re halfway there.” This quote, often attributed to Theodore Roosevelt, is a testament to the power of self-belief. It highlights the importance of having faith in yourself and your abilities. When you truly believe that you can achieve something, you’re already halfway to success. It's about cultivating a mindset of possibility and refusing to let self-doubt hold you back. It’s a reminder that your thoughts are incredibly powerful and can shape your reality. And finally, let's not forget: “The future belongs to those who believe in the beauty of their dreams.” This quote from Eleanor Roosevelt is a beautiful reminder to hold onto your dreams and never stop believing in them. It’s a call to action to pursue your passions with unwavering dedication and to create a future that aligns with your deepest desires. It's a reminder that your dreams are worth fighting for and that you have the power to make them a reality. These quotes are just a starting point, guys. The world is full of inspiring words – the key is to find the ones that resonate with you and keep them close at hand.

Using Quotes in Daily Life: Practical Ways to Stay Inspired

So, you've found some amazing quotes that resonate with you – that's fantastic! But how do you actually use these quotes in your daily life to stay inspired? It's not enough just to read them; you need to integrate them into your mindset and actions. Let's explore some practical ways to do just that! First up, make them visible. One of the simplest ways to keep your favorite quotes top of mind is to make them visible in your environment. Write them on sticky notes and place them on your mirror, your computer monitor, or your fridge. Set them as your phone or computer wallpaper. Create a vision board with inspiring quotes and images. The more you see your quotes, the more they'll sink into your subconscious and influence your thoughts and actions. Next, use them as affirmations. Affirmations are positive statements that you repeat to yourself to reinforce a desired belief or mindset. Turn your favorite quotes into affirmations and repeat them to yourself throughout the day, especially when you're feeling down or unmotivated. For example, if you love the quote “Believe you can and you’re halfway there,” you could repeat the affirmation “I believe in myself and my abilities.” Then, journal about them. Writing about your favorite quotes can help you deepen your understanding and connection to them. Choose a quote and reflect on what it means to you, how it applies to your life, and how you can use it to achieve your goals. Journaling can also help you uncover hidden meanings and insights within the quote. Also, share them with others. Inspiration is contagious! Share your favorite quotes with friends, family, or colleagues who might need a boost. Post them on social media, send them in a text message, or share them in a conversation. Sharing inspirational quotes not only brightens someone else's day but also reinforces the message for yourself. And finally, reflect on them regularly. Don't just read your quotes and forget about them. Take time to reflect on them regularly, especially during moments of challenge or decision-making. Ask yourself how the quote applies to your current situation and how you can use it to navigate your circumstances. Regular reflection will help you internalize the wisdom of the quote and make it a guiding principle in your life. Using inspirational quotes in your daily life is about making them a part of your mindset and actions, guys. It’s about creating a positive and empowering environment for yourself, both internally and externally. So, embrace the power of words and let them guide you on your journey!

Beyond Quotes: Other Ways to Lift Your Spirits

Inspirational quotes are an awesome tool, but they're just one piece of the puzzle when it comes to lifting your spirits. Let's explore some other powerful strategies you can use to boost your mood and get back on track. First off, practice self-care. Taking care of your physical and mental well-being is essential for staying positive and resilient. Make sure you're getting enough sleep, eating a healthy diet, and exercising regularly. Engage in activities that you enjoy, such as reading, listening to music, or spending time in nature. Self-care is like filling your emotional tank so you have the energy to face challenges. Next, connect with loved ones. Spending time with people who support and uplift you can make a huge difference when you're feeling down. Reach out to friends, family, or a mentor and share what you're going through. Sometimes, just talking about your feelings can help you feel better. Plus, the support and encouragement of others can be incredibly motivating. Then, practice gratitude. Focusing on the things you're grateful for can shift your perspective and help you appreciate the good in your life. Keep a gratitude journal and write down things you're thankful for each day. Express your gratitude to others. Gratitude is like a magnet for positivity – the more you focus on what you have, the more you'll attract good things into your life. Also, engage in acts of kindness. Helping others is a powerful way to boost your own mood and sense of purpose. Volunteer your time, donate to a cause you care about, or simply offer a helping hand to someone in need. Acts of kindness create a ripple effect of positivity, benefiting both the giver and the receiver. And finally, challenge negative thoughts. When you're feeling down, your thoughts can become very negative and self-critical. Challenge these negative thoughts by asking yourself if they're based on facts or just emotions. Reframe negative thoughts into more positive and realistic ones. For example, instead of thinking “I’m a failure,” try thinking “I’ve made mistakes, but I’m learning and growing.” Lifting your spirits is a holistic process that involves taking care of your mind, body, and soul, guys. Inspirational quotes are a great tool, but they're even more effective when combined with other positive strategies. So, experiment with different techniques and find what works best for you. Remember, you have the power to lift yourself up and create a happier, more fulfilling life!
